Transaction 15f430ca4623c21f34cfe73d573da3a9ff5a71e0601fd5a18d02cd0b7fae23d1

2 Input
2 Outputs
  • 15f430ca4623c21f34cfe73d573da3a9ff5a71e0601fd5a18d02cd0b7fae23d1:0
  • value  45350000
    address  1ESJkvFT2oHTTxKFMSU83XGUd4MQPfPguH
  • 15f430ca4623c21f34cfe73d573da3a9ff5a71e0601fd5a18d02cd0b7fae23d1:1
  • value  368572219
    address  17QHvrEnx9gbS6vWzsBFMVrQwLYAZ4XuVC